Transaction e81e8e48fb02dced58b783db252a7119f4b7f48dfff6188f6beafab6e87a640d

3 Input
1 Outputs
  • e81e8e48fb02dced58b783db252a7119f4b7f48dfff6188f6beafab6e87a640d:0
  • value  1070967
    address  32pH3Kfj84Vx6JjZ863LmPMgWzhvDhbKgg